"The aroma wafting on the street will bring you to this tiny Italian bakery on the southern edge of Little Italy, even if you miss it when driving by. Margeurita has been in this location for over 100 years, and specializes in classic round pagnotta baked three ways: regular, crusty, and well-done. Their square slices of room temperature slab pizza are slathered with crushed tomatoes and drizzled with olive oil, while other vegetable and meat-topped pizzas are sold in small rounds. Grab a well-done pagnotta, a few soft buns, and a slice to go, then devour them in nearby Parc de Petite Italie." - Ivy Lerner-Frank
